Exegesis

The vav-consecutive verbs veragaz {וְרָגַז | wə-rā-ḡaz} ‘and he rages’ and vesachak {וְשָׂחַק | wə-ša-ḥaq} ‘and he laughs’ create a bipartite parallelism illustrating the fool’s alternating emotional responses.

In contextProverbs 29:9

If a wise man enters into judgment with a foolish man, whether he rages or laughs, there is no rest .
